Typically secure data rooms are usually used to aid in the due diligence process in a deal between two parties. However, they are being utilized throughout the complete process of a deal as well as for fundraising, divestitures and even business restructuring. They make tasks easier, improve communication, secure sensitive data and automate every step of the process.

Security and encryption protocols are the most important things to look for in a data room virtual. The data and documents that are stored in the virtual data room should be secured from unauthorized access. In addition to strong encryption, a reliable data room should provide multi-factor authentication and comprehensive backup and recovery solutions.

A well-designed data room should also be able to monitor the user’s activities and documents. It is important to know who has viewed, downloaded and shared which files. Some data room systems have digital watermarks that can be used to identify documents that have been reviewed by authorized users. However this method isn’t foolproof and it is still possible for users to share the URL to the document with unauthorized users.

In the end, it is essential that a well-designed data room includes tools for collaboration that allow for efficient collaboration. This can ensure that everyone is on the same page while going through the data, and every question is promptly addressed.
